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
About Softeq
Established in 1997, Softeq helps small, medium, and large enterprise clients develop smart, connected solutions leveraging AI/ML, IoT, wearables, computer vision, industrial automation, and robotics. We were built from the ground up to specialize in new product development and R&D, tackling the most difficult problems in the tech space. Our superpower is to deliver all of this under one roof on a global scale. So let's get started and build a better future together.
Softeq is looking for a Senior Embedded Firmware Engineer with hands-on experience developing low-level firmware for NAND flash controllers, SSDs, UFS/eMMC devices, and storage subsystems. The ideal candidate has strong expertise in Flash Translation Layer (FTL), NAND drivers, ECC, and performance optimization.
This position requires close collaboration with a multidisciplinary team to deliver high-performance, reliable, and power-efficient storage firmware for next-generation flash devices.
We are expecting to grow our team and begin new projects in the next 1-2 months, As such, we’re starting to accept resumes and process chosen candidates.
Feel free to apply!
Location/type of contract:
Vilnius, Lithuania, (employment contract, hybrid)
Essential Skills
General
- Bare-metal and RTOS firmware development experience in industrial or embedded electronics.
- Strong C and C++ programming skills; Python experience for tooling and automation.
- Experience developing test scripts for SSD devices and understanding SSD testing methodologies.
Flash Storage & FTL Expertise
- Flash Translation Layer (FTL): page/block mapping, hybrid FTL architectures.
- Bad block management, metadata handling, and journaling.
- Power-loss protection mechanisms and metadata recovery processes.
- ECC engines (BCH, LDPC) and redundancy/error-correction schemes.
- NAND timing analysis, ONFI/Toggle NAND protocols, and low-level NAND interfaces.
- test framework implementation for PC simulated firmware.
Key Skills
Ranked by relevanceReady to apply?
Join Softeq and take your career to the next level!
Application takes less than 5 minutes

